AGU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2014 in Review

325 of the 3,464 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Agrium (AGU) for Q1 2014, worth a combined $8.73B — up 5.4% from $8.28B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 52 funds opened new AGU positions and 37 closed out — a net gain of 15 holders — while 112 added to existing stakes and 114 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Royal Bank of Canada, adding an estimated $87.5M. The largest seller was Altrinsic Global Advisors, exiting entirely with an estimated $129M sold.
